Rhodes, the capital of the Greek Islands, is the largest island of the archipelago and part of the Dodecanese Island group. Rhodes’ capital lies outside and within the walls of a very well preserved Venetian castle, built by the Knights of St. John, making it one of the finest examples of medieval architecture. The beauty of the characteristic old town, its white sand beaches and numerous Byzantine churches make this Greek island one of the most popular islands of Greece
